Back in May we heard that the team at Crunching Koalas were getting set to drop their manic monkey-themed space party on to Xbox One, PS4, Nintendo Switch and PC at some point in 2020. Unfortunately, like much of this last year, that release date has been pushed back a little to 2021 – but at least we’ve got a new trailer to compensate for the delay.Â
Now coming to PC and console in Q1 2021, Bonkies promises to deliver a rather jolly good time, working a couch co-op route that mixes in some construction building with the power of space monkeys.Â
Yep, you’re reading that right, space monkeys. But Bonkies gets better still by infusing these monkeys with jetpacks and robo-arms. What more could you ever wish for!
After picking up some pretty positive feedback from players enjoying the game in Steam’s Early Access, Studio Gauntlet and Crunching Koalas will now be looking to drop the game to a worldwide audience on PC and console in 2021, tasking players with all manner of quirky space constructions set on distant planets. You’ll be found doing this by stacking blocks so they fit a given outline, teaming up with other space faring animals and mastering the use of your trusty apequipment in the process – namely a banana-fuelled jetpack and a powerful robo-arm.Â
When it does hit home, expect to have access to both single and multiplayer campaigns, tons of hand-crafted levels and the need to work with plenty of wit, agility and coordination.Â
Features will include:
- Have fun with up to 3 friends or by yourself in single and multiplayer campaigns
- Raise and accidentally topple stacked blocks with physics-based mechanics
- Travel to the far reaches of the solar system and help colonise places like Mars and Pluto
- Tease your brain with tons of cleverly designed challenges
- Make good use of a multitude of special blocks
- Guide monkey astronauts with state-of-the-art equipment
